  { type: "paragraph", text: "Most integrations use registry query as a lookup layer after ingestion is complete. Call `POST /v1/extract` to ingest documents, wait for the `document.extraction.completed` webhook, then query the registry by field values to retrieve structured data across your entire corpus. Pair with `GET /v1/fields` to discover available canonical field names before building `where` conditions." }

  { question: "How does Talonic classify documents?", answer: "Classification is automatic during ingestion. Document AI OCR returns a free-text type label, which is resolved against the 529-type ontology via exact match with content signal verification. When the label is ambiguous or mismatched, a Haiku LLM call with the document content determines the correct type. This multi-tier approach ensures accurate classification across all languages." },

  { question: "How is the is_universal flag determined?", answer: "A field is marked as universal when it appears in more than 50% of your organization's schemas. For example, if you have 10 schemas and a field appears in 6 or more of them, `is_universal` is `true`. The threshold is computed dynamically as your schema count changes." },
